| Obverse description | Central shield bearing the quartered arms of Bavaria-Palatinate — lozengy fusilly of blue and white for Bavaria impaling the lion of the Palatinate — surmounted by a princely crown. The arms are displayed over a floriated cross with ornamental terminals extending into the four quarters of the field. The circular Latin legend runs along the periphery, partially visible due to the irregular flan. |
